What Are Weatherproof Junction Boxes?
Weatherproof junction boxes are weather-resistant enclosures meant to accommodate electrical connections and cable end terminations in a manner that protects them from the weather, rain, dust, moisture, and extreme temperatures. Weatherproof junction boxes are typically made of robust materials such as high-grade plastic or metal that have tightly sealing lids and gaskets, preventing water and dust ingress.
Why Weatherproof Junction Boxes Are Important
1. Weather Elements Protection
Outside installations are commonly subjected to rain, humidity, and dust, which weaken cable connections and trigger short circuits or corrosion. Weatherproof junction boxes create a closed space that keeps out moisture and debris from compromising the electrical system.
2. Safety Enhancement
Moisture-exposed electrical connections pose a danger, increasing the risk of electric shock and fires. Weatherproof junction boxes provide a guarantee that connections are housed safely, limiting such possibilities greatly.
3. Cable Organisation and Management
The junction boxes allow for neat and structured management of cables by creating a specific compartment for connections and splices. This organisation makes it easier for future maintenance, troubleshooting, and inspections while guaranteeing that the wiring conforms to safety standards.
4. Longevity and Durability
Built for outdoor applications, weatherproof junction boxes are designed to endure demanding environmental conditions. They provide resistance against mechanical impact, corrosion, and UV radiation, and they will last for a long time without needing replacement.
What to Check for in Weatherproof Junction Boxes
When choosing weatherproof junction boxes for your cable management requirements, look out for the following features:
Ingress Protection (IP) Rating: Select boxes with a high IP rating (IP65 or better) for maximum protection from dust and water ingress.
Material Quality: Use UV-stabilised plastic or corrosion-proof metal for outdoor installations where sunlight and moisture are present.
Ease of Installation: Select boxes with pre-marked or removable knockouts to facilitate simple cable entry and secure mounting.
Sealing and Gaskets: The box should have a secure sealing system to ensure its weatherproof qualities even during heavy downpours.
Sufficient Size: The box should have enough space to accommodate all cable terminations with spare capacity for future upgrades if required.
